Course content

Module 1. Anatomy 

 

In this module you’ll learn about the structural layers of the horse – ossesous, soft tissue, nervous systems organs - and how form dictates function. You’ll learn. What is normal, what is a variation and what is abnormal. 
​

​

  • Study the horse inside out through extensive dissection footage 

  • Recognize and interpret muscle linings of the horse 

  • Understand the basics of (selecting) form to function

Module 2. Biomechanics 

 

In this module you’ll learn how to perform a basic assessment and gait analysis for functional movement of the horse. You’ll learn what is normal, what is a variation and what is abnormal.

​

  • Learn to assess the horse for load capacity and trainability 

  • Perform basic gait analysis on a mechanical and neurological level 

  • Understand holistic and systematic whole-body connections 

  • Understand the influence of injury, pain, and stress on the body

  • Recognize compensation patterns and postural problems 

  • Understand joint movements and their connection

Module 5. Training 

 

In this module you’ll learn the basics of implementing functional training and exercise physiology for your horse. You will learn to implement exercises and concepts that will contribute to balance, posture, self-carriage and lightness of your horse. 

​​

  • Understand basic exercise physiology 

  • Understand 5 elements of fitness – coordination, suppleness, speed, power & endurance 

  • Implement 5 training positions – GW, work in hand, lungeing, long-reigning & riding

  • Learn about the why and how of executing functional exercises including ultimate basics, lateral exercises, tempo transitions, fieldwork & coordination exercises.
